How to unambiguously match: # spaces? key spaces? = spaces? value? spaces? comment?
where "key" is the node key, "value" the node value, and "comment" and child node? These are all accurate but create ambiguities in the put direction: = (spaces | ((spaces? . value)? . (spaces? . comment)?)) = spaces? . (value | comment | (value . spaces? . comment?))? = (spaces? | (spaces? . value) | (spaces? . comment) | (spaces? . value . spaces? . comment)) ... whether or not the union branches occur on the lens or node level. Sincerely,
_______________________________________________ augeas-devel mailing list augeas-devel@redhat.com https://www.redhat.com/mailman/listinfo/augeas-devel